/**
* Adds an item to the river.
*
* @tip Read the item like "Lisa (subject) posted (action)
* a comment (object) on John's blog (target)".
*
* @param array $options Array in format:
*
* view => STR The view that will handle the river item (must exist)
*
* action_type => STR An arbitrary string to define the action (eg 'comment', 'create')
*
* subject_guid => INT The GUID of the entity doing the action
*
* object_guid => INT The GUID of the entity being acted upon
*
* target_guid => INT The GUID of the the object entity's container
*
* access_id => INT The access ID of the river item (default: same as the object)
*
* posted => INT The UNIX epoch timestamp of the river item (default: now)
*
* annotation_id INT The annotation ID associated with this river entry
*
* @return int|bool River ID or false on failure
* @since 1.9
*/
function elgg_create_river_item(array $options = array()) {
$view = elgg_extract('view', $options);
// use default viewtype for when called from web services api
if (empty($view) || !(elgg_view_exists($view, 'default'))) {
return false;
}
$action_type = elgg_extract('action_type', $options);
if (empty($action_type)) {
return false;
}
$subject_guid = elgg_extract('subject_guid', $options, 0);
if (!($subject = get_entity($subject_guid))) {
return false;
}
$object_guid = elgg_extract('object_guid', $options, 0);
if (!($object = get_entity($object_guid))) {
return false;
}
$target_guid = elgg_extract('target_guid', $options, 0);
if ($target_guid) {
// target_guid is not a required parameter so check
// it only if it is included in the parameters
if (!($target = get_entity($target_guid))) {
return false;
}
}
$access_id = elgg_extract('access_id', $options, $object->access_id);
$posted = elgg_extract('posted', $options, time());
$annotation_id = elgg_extract('annotation_id', $options, 0);
if ($annotation_id) {
if (!elgg_get_annotation_from_id($annotation_id)) {
return false;
}
}
$values = array(
'type' => $object->getType(),
'subtype' => $object->getSubtype(),
'action_type' => $action_type,
'access_id' => $access_id,
'view' => $view,
'subject_guid' => $subject_guid,
'object_guid' => $object_guid,
'target_guid' => $target_guid,
'annotation_id' => $annotation_id,
'posted' => $posted,
);
$col_types = array(
'type' => 'string',
'subtype' => 'string',
'action_type' => 'string',
'access_id' => 'int',
'view' => 'string',
'subject_guid' => 'int',
'object_guid' => 'int',
'target_guid' => 'int',
'annotation_id' => 'int',
'posted' => 'int',
);
// return false to stop insert
$values = elgg_trigger_plugin_hook('creating', 'river', null, $values);
if ($values == false) {
// inserting did not fail - it was just prevented
return true;
}
$dbprefix = elgg_get_config('dbprefix');
// escape values array and build INSERT assignments
$assignments = array();
foreach ($col_types as $name => $type) {
$values[$name] = ($type === 'int') ? (int)$values[$name] : sanitize_string($values[$name]);
$assignments[] = "$name = '{$values[$name]}'";
}
$id = insert_data("INSERT INTO {$dbprefix}river SET " . implode(',', $assignments));
// update the entities which had the action carried out on it
// @todo shouldn't this be done elsewhere? Like when an annotation is saved?
if ($id) {
update_entity_last_action($values['object_guid'], $values['posted']);
$river_items = elgg_get_river(array('id' => $id));
if ($river_items) {
elgg_trigger_event('created', 'river', $river_items[0]);
}
return $id;
} else {
return false;
}
}

/**
* Get river items
*
* @note If using types and subtypes in a query, they are joined with an AND.
*
* @param array $options Parameters:
* ids => INT|ARR River item id(s)
* subject_guids => INT|ARR Subject guid(s)
* object_guids => INT|ARR Object guid(s)
* target_guids => INT|ARR Target guid(s)
* annotation_ids => INT|ARR The identifier of the annotation(s)
* action_types => STR|ARR The river action type(s) identifier
* posted_time_lower => INT The lower bound on the time posted
* posted_time_upper => INT The upper bound on the time posted
*
* types => STR|ARR Entity type string(s)
* subtypes => STR|ARR Entity subtype string(s)
* type_subtype_pairs => ARR Array of type => subtype pairs where subtype
* can be an array of subtype strings
*
* relationship => STR Relationship identifier
* relationship_guid => INT|ARR Entity guid(s)
* inverse_relationship => BOOL Subject or object of the relationship (false)
*
* limit => INT Number to show per page (20)
* offset => INT Offset in list (0)
* count => BOOL Count the river items? (false)
* order_by => STR Order by clause (rv.posted desc)
* group_by => STR Group by clause
*
* distinct => BOOL If set to false, Elgg will drop the DISTINCT
* clause from the MySQL query, which will improve
* performance in some situations. Avoid setting this
* option without a full understanding of the
* underlying SQL query Elgg creates. (true)
*
* @return array|int
* @since 1.8.0
*/
function elgg_get_river(array $options = array()) {
global $CONFIG;
$defaults = array(
'ids' => ELGG_ENTITIES_ANY_VALUE,
'subject_guids' => ELGG_ENTITIES_ANY_VALUE,
'object_guids' => ELGG_ENTITIES_ANY_VALUE,
'target_guids' => ELGG_ENTITIES_ANY_VALUE,
'annotation_ids' => ELGG_ENTITIES_ANY_VALUE,
'action_types' => ELGG_ENTITIES_ANY_VALUE,
'relationship' => null,
'relationship_guid' => null,
'inverse_relationship' => false,
'types' => ELGG_ENTITIES_ANY_VALUE,
'subtypes' => ELGG_ENTITIES_ANY_VALUE,
'type_subtype_pairs' => ELGG_ENTITIES_ANY_VALUE,
'posted_time_lower' => ELGG_ENTITIES_ANY_VALUE,
'posted_time_upper' => ELGG_ENTITIES_ANY_VALUE,
'limit' => 20,
'offset' => 0,
'count' => false,
'distinct' => true,
'order_by' => 'rv.posted desc',
'group_by' => ELGG_ENTITIES_ANY_VALUE,
'wheres' => array(),
'joins' => array(),
);
$options = array_merge($defaults, $options);
$singulars = array('id', 'subject_guid', 'object_guid', 'target_guid', 'annotation_id', 'action_type', 'type', 'subtype');
$options = _elgg_normalize_plural_options_array($options, $singulars);
$wheres = $options['wheres'];
$wheres[] = _elgg_get_guid_based_where_sql('rv.id', $options['ids']);
$wheres[] = _elgg_get_guid_based_where_sql('rv.subject_guid', $options['subject_guids']);
$wheres[] = _elgg_get_guid_based_where_sql('rv.object_guid', $options['object_guids']);
$wheres[] = _elgg_get_guid_based_where_sql('rv.target_guid', $options['target_guids']);
$wheres[] = _elgg_get_guid_based_where_sql('rv.annotation_id', $options['annotation_ids']);
$wheres[] = _elgg_river_get_action_where_sql($options['action_types']);
$wheres[] = _elgg_get_river_type_subtype_where_sql('rv', $options['types'],
$options['subtypes'], $options['type_subtype_pairs']);
if ($options['posted_time_lower'] && is_int($options['posted_time_lower'])) {
$wheres[] = "rv.posted >= {$options['posted_time_lower']}";
}
if ($options['posted_time_upper'] && is_int($options['posted_time_upper'])) {
$wheres[] = "rv.posted <= {$options['posted_time_upper']}";
}
if (!access_get_show_hidden_status()) {
$wheres[] = "rv.enabled = 'yes'";
}
$joins = $options['joins'];
$dbprefix = elgg_get_config('dbprefix');
// joins
$joins = array();
$joins[] = "JOIN {$dbprefix}entities oe ON rv.object_guid = oe.guid";
// LEFT JOIN is used because all river items do not necessarily have target
$joins[] = "LEFT JOIN {$dbprefix}entities te ON rv.target_guid = te.guid";
if ($options['relationship_guid']) {
$clauses = elgg_get_entity_relationship_where_sql(
'rv.subject_guid',
$options['relationship'],
$options['relationship_guid'],
$options['inverse_relationship']);
if ($clauses) {
$wheres = array_merge($wheres, $clauses['wheres']);
$joins = array_merge($joins, $clauses['joins']);
}
}
// add optional joins
$joins = array_merge($joins, $options['joins']);
// see if any functions failed
// remove empty strings on successful functions
foreach ($wheres as $i => $where) {
if ($where === false) {
return false;
} elseif (empty($where)) {
unset($wheres[$i]);
}
}
// remove identical where clauses
$wheres = array_unique($wheres);
if (!$options['count']) {
$distinct = $options['distinct'] ? "DISTINCT" : "";
$query = "SELECT $distinct rv.* FROM {$CONFIG->dbprefix}river rv ";
} else {
// note: when DISTINCT unneeded, it's slightly faster to compute COUNT(*) than IDs
$count_expr = $options['distinct'] ? "DISTINCT rv.id" : "*";
$query = "SELECT COUNT($count_expr) as total FROM {$CONFIG->dbprefix}river rv ";
}
// add joins
foreach ($joins as $j) {
$query .= " $j ";
}
// add wheres
$query .= ' WHERE ';
foreach ($wheres as $w) {
$query .= " $w AND ";
}
// Make sure that user has access to all the entities referenced by each river item
$object_access_where = _elgg_get_access_where_sql(array('table_alias' => 'oe'));
$target_access_where = _elgg_get_access_where_sql(array('table_alias' => 'te'));
// We use LEFT JOIN with entities table but the WHERE clauses are used
// regardless if a JOIN is successfully made. The "te.guid IS NULL" is
// needed because of this.
$query .= "$object_access_where AND ($target_access_where OR te.guid IS NULL) ";
if (!$options['count']) {
$options['group_by'] = sanitise_string($options['group_by']);
if ($options['group_by']) {
$query .= " GROUP BY {$options['group_by']}";
}
$options['order_by'] = sanitise_string($options['order_by']);
$query .= " ORDER BY {$options['order_by']}";
if ($options['limit']) {
$limit = sanitise_int($options['limit']);
$offset = sanitise_int($options['offset'], false);
$query .= " LIMIT $offset, $limit";
}
$river_items = get_data($query, '_elgg_row_to_elgg_river_item');
_elgg_prefetch_river_entities($river_items);
return $river_items;
} else {
$total = get_data_row($query);
return (int)$total->total;
}
}
/**
* Prefetch entities that will be displayed in the river.
*
* @param \ElggRiverItem[] $river_items
* @access private
*/
function _elgg_prefetch_river_entities(array $river_items) {
// prefetch objects, subjects and targets
$guids = array();
foreach ($river_items as $item) {
if ($item->subject_guid && !_elgg_retrieve_cached_entity($item->subject_guid)) {
$guids[$item->subject_guid] = true;
}
if ($item->object_guid && !_elgg_retrieve_cached_entity($item->object_guid)) {
$guids[$item->object_guid] = true;
}
if ($item->target_guid && !_elgg_retrieve_cached_entity($item->target_guid)) {
$guids[$item->target_guid] = true;
}
}
if ($guids) {
// The entity cache only holds 256. We don't want to bump out any plugins.
$guids = array_slice($guids, 0, 200, true);
// return value unneeded, just priming cache
elgg_get_entities(array(
'guids' => array_keys($guids),
'limit' => 0,
'distinct' => false,
));
}
// prefetch object containers, in case they were not in the targets
$guids = array();
foreach ($river_items as $item) {
$object = $item->getObjectEntity();
if ($object->container_guid && !_elgg_retrieve_cached_entity($object->container_guid)) {
$guids[$object->container_guid] = true;
}
}
if ($guids) {
$guids = array_slice($guids, 0, 200, true);
elgg_get_entities(array(
'guids' => array_keys($guids),
'limit' => 0,
'distinct' => false,
// Why specify? user containers are likely already loaded via the owners, and
// specifying groups allows ege() to auto-join the groups_entity table
'type' => 'group',
));
}
// Note: We've tried combining the above ege() calls into one (pulling containers at the same time).
// Although it seems like it would reduce queries, it added some. o_O
}
